When learning to Master archery how to distinguish the types of bows should be second nature. Some of the bows that are most used in Archery today, include the Longbow, Recurve bow, Compound bow, Flat bow, Crossbow and Straight bow, to name a few. Each has its history, specifications and specialties that assist the Archer.
